Transaction ab831270cd228265138e5dce08471c0752191eba1096d92d615a802bcb7fe154
1 Input
1 Output
-
ab831270cd228265138e5dce08471c0752191eba1096d92d615a802bcb7fe154:0
- value
- 654347
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 425ff6eac00376889b8b06a5b6aa67508bcaf3da OP_EQUAL
- address
- 37jyUwFs6yF8Bz5YCn8XqozthBCNA32piV